End of / Start of / Kind of

Many things are defined by endings, rather than their beginnings.

I do not believe this saying applies to a life's year. Life continues even after the 31st of December. There is no magic ending. There is no clean slate for the next year. I do not mean to undermine the importance of distinguishing a year from another. However there is an unhealthy notion of beginning something only when a year starts. A change of diet comes to mind, of which I am also needful of. This may be called a resolution. Personally I do not believe in New Year's resolutions. I used to, but I have come to believe that if one desires to change for the better, no day is better than today.
